I looked at the stats of the UGA-Mizzou game and UGA only gained 120 yds rushing...which surprised me...they also had very low per carry average for the game...which means they kept running the ball. The qb did complete a good percentage and was something like 23 out of 29 or something like that, but for only 170 yds...very very short passes.
Lets face it...Mizzou has very good defense (lousy offense) and they shut us down in the second half and except for Tabors pick six (which somehow Matt will credit to the offense
) we were scoreless in that half. UGA of course limited Mizzous whole offense and shut them down.
I think our defense can force UGA to throw a lot more than they want to...and once that happens its checkmate, game over. They have two go to WRs Reggie Davis and the guy who has been at UGA since the 1980s, # 26 Malcolm Mitchell, who suffered horrible season ending injury. Guard those two and tight end Rome.
Hopefully we can keep UGA to around 120 or less yds rushing and rule the east. Only two other games against the bottom dwellers of the SEC, Vandy and USC. UGA has UK & AU. On paper we should win by 2 TDs...only problem is that Jax wont allow us to paper the playing field.
The only way we lose is via offense or special teams. If Treon protects the ball like he did last week...plus we run for a lot more than 55 yds...we're golden. Over 100 yds rushing might do it. Dont scoff at this...we have to figure out a way to manufacture 100 yds on the ground...and I am of the opinion that we will need more beef up front to do it. 5 OL wont get it done...6 or 7 needed. McGee is pretty good size...but he isnt 300 lbs either AND he is one of our sure handed receivers. My thoughts are two man routes and max protect.
On running play we must line up with extra blockers and pave the way for Taylor to get 100 yds. Flood either the right or left side with extra blockers and we have the option of running Treon to the opposite field...besides the secondary...I would expect UGA to put extra men on the DL/LB corp to protect against sweep plays and that will leave no more than 4 men on opposite side with one staying in middle to keep it covered. Treon could run/option them to death with just two or three blockers until they make adjustments.
We need to win the OL play to really help us.
